Does Canon EOS R have time-lapse?
One of the big benefits of shooting with the Canon EOS R System cameras is that the time-lapse video is then assembled in-camera. Mike says: “These cameras have the interval timer built in – you set up your camera and shoot the images, then it stores them all and stitches them together to create the movie at the end.

Which Canon DSLR has timelapse?
The Canon EOS R6, among the many things it can do, can record both 4K and Full HD time-lapse movies. The camera’s interval timer lets you shoot from as frequent as every two seconds to 99 hours 59 minutes and 59 seconds. And you can capture as many as 3600 frames or as few as two.

Is Hyperlapse the same as timelapse?
Many phones and cameras have two options, timelapse and hyperlapse. Both, in essence, do the same thing. They “speed up” time in the resulting video. The short answer to their difference is that a timelapse combines a series of still images into a video, while hyperlapse speeds up normal-speed video.

Does the Canon T7i have time-lapse?
After you put the Canon EOS Rebel T7i/800D camera in Movie mode, you can access the time-lapse movie feature, which records single frames at periodic intervals and then stitches the frames into a movie.
Does EOS r6 have Intervalometer?
The R6 includes the Interval Timer feature. In your scenario, I would set the Interval Timer to 20 seconds, for a 15 second exposure plus a 5 second interval between shots. Setup the exposure in Manual Shooting mode. All that the Interval Timer feature [will do] is send a “trigger” to the camera’s shutter to fire.
How long is 1 hour in time-lapse?
You could create a time-lapse by recording one frame every second. When you play the movie, the frames recorded over a period of 24 seconds are played back in one second. So the recorded scene moves 24 times as fast as the real scene. One hour of recording would play back in (60/24 = ) 2.5 minutes.
